Red White and Blue Layered Ice Cream Cake

Two layers of baked cake with a layer of creamy ice cream in the center. Much easier than you'd expect.

Ingredients

  • 1 boxed cake mix blue
  • 1 boxed cake mix red velvet
  • OR 1 boxed cake mix white and color half blue and half red with food coloring
  • 1.5 Quart vanilla ice cream
  • 16 oz prepared frosting vanilla
  • 8 oz Cool Whip
  • Optional: Sprinkles colored sugar etc. to decorate

Instructions

  • Bake cakes, in 8 inch pans, according to package instructions. Let cool.
  • Line an 8 inch cake pan with parchment, leaving a bit of an overhang of parchment to lift ice cream with.
  • Allow ice cream to soften, by leaving out of freezer for about 10 minutes.
  • Once ice cream is softened, spread into lined cake pan. Place back in freezer until firm, about an hour.
  • Stir together Cool Whip and frosting until well blended.
  • Layer in this order: red cake, ice cream, blue cake. Frost the entire cake with frosting mixture. Decorate if desired. Place back in freezer to firm up, about an hour before serving.

Notes

Most boxed cake mixes will make two 8 inch cakes. If you buy separate red and blue cake mixes, you will end up with extra. Bake those cakes and as soon as they are cooled, wrap your extra cakes in plastic wrap and freeze for later use.
